TOP INSIGHTS

A weekly roundup of Intuit Credit Karma's key feedback

1

Inaccurate Credit Scores

Many users report that the credit scores provided by Credit Karma are not accurate, leading to confusion and mistrust. Approximately 15% of users express concerns about discrepancies between the app's scores and their actual credit scores. Example: 'The credit score they have showed me for 5 months now is nothing close to my actual credit score.'

2

Delayed Updates

Users experience significant delays in updates to their credit information, which affects their ability to make timely financial decisions. Around 10% of users mention issues with slow updates, particularly regarding credit card payments and balances. Example: 'I paid 3 of my CC's off and it's been almost 6 weeks and it hasn't fully acknowledged it.'

3

Excessive Offers

The app frequently pushes credit and loan offers, which some users find overwhelming and not always relevant to their financial situation. Approximately 8% of users express frustration with the volume and accuracy of these offers. Example: 'To many offers. You need to keep it simple. And half the offers I get are way wrong!!'

4

Privacy Concerns

Some users feel uncomfortable with the app's requirement to provide sensitive information like SSN and bank details upfront, raising privacy and security concerns. About 5% of users mention feeling uneasy about the data they need to share. Example: 'Credit Karma asks for SSN and bank info right away, which feels too invasive and uncomfortable.'

Nuggets

Major Highlights of the Week

Inaccurate Scores
Users report discrepancies between Credit Karma's credit scores and their actual credit scores, leading to confusion and mistrust. This inconsistency undermines the app's reliability as a financial tool.
The credit score they have showed me for 5 months now is nothing close to my actual credit score.
Data Update Delays
There are significant delays in updating credit information, such as payments and balances, which affects users' ability to make timely financial decisions. This lag in data refreshment can hinder users' financial planning and credit management.
Invasive Information Requests
The app's requirement for sensitive information like SSN and bank details upfront is perceived as invasive, deterring potential users. This approach raises privacy concerns and may discourage app adoption.
Credit Karma asks for SSN and bank info right away, which feels too invasive and uncomfortable.
Spam Calls After Inquiries
Users experience a surge in spam calls after inquiring about loan options, suggesting a potential issue with data privacy or third-party sharing. This negative experience can damage user trust and satisfaction.
Inquired about loan options and now I get 7-10 spam calls every single day.
Difficult Dispute Process
The process for disputing and updating credit profile information is cumbersome and not user-friendly, leading to frustration. Simplifying this process could enhance user experience and satisfaction.
They should make disputing and updates on your credit profile much easier and they don’t.
Excessive Offers
The app bombards users with excessive and often irrelevant credit and loan offers, which can be overwhelming and counterproductive. Streamlining these offers could improve user engagement and satisfaction.
To many offers. You need to keep it simple. And half the offers I get are way wrong!!
